Barret Jackman, former NHL defenseman and Calder Trophy winner, shares his journey from small-town Trail, BC, to the NHL. He recalls wild WHL stories filled with chaos and fan antics, revealing the tough love he received early in his career. Jackman reflects on his time with the Blues, the influence of veteran players, and mentoring Ryan Reaves. He discusses the challenges of modern youth hockey, advocating for varied sports over early specialization. With anecdotes about rivalry and camaraderie, Jackman brings a mix of nostalgia and wisdom to hockey culture.
